Output c8fa9f63472358ffc9cd6d65f52cb979bf8c43f0a608a77c1358833c23c6115e:3

value
322533
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6cfe6f4dc628fb586cf0bc0215edf34b9c3bb7f8 OP_EQUAL
address
3BdKhhYkkKsvJ1hqdU5a8gqAFQ3qL1hKyU
transaction
c8fa9f63472358ffc9cd6d65f52cb979bf8c43f0a608a77c1358833c23c6115e
confirmations
46101
spent
true